BSc Games Development
About this course
Games development is a discipline that combines creative vision with rigorous technical execution, requiring its practitioners to understand both how games are imagined and how they are built. Modern games are among the most technically complex software products created, involving real-time rendering, physics simulation, artificial intelligence, procedural content generation, and the design of interactive systems that must be both functional and engaging. The field demands programmers who can think creatively and designers who understand code. At Teesside University, this three-year full-time programme equips you with the skills needed for game creation using a contemporary game engine, giving you practical experience of the tools and workflows that professional studios use. You will study the fundamentals of modern game development including scripting, asset creation, and level design, building both technical proficiency and creative problem-solving ability. The programme includes a sandwich placement year and a work placement, providing real professional experience within the degree and helping you to build the industry connections and portfolio that matter in a competitive creative sector. Graduates of games development programmes enter the games industry in roles including gameplay programmer, tools engineer, level designer, technical artist, and quality assurance engineer. The technical skills developed on the programme are also transferable to other areas of software development, visual effects, simulation, and interactive media. Many graduates go on to postgraduate study in games technology, computer science, or creative industries to develop more specialised expertise, while others build independent games studios or contribute to open-source and hobbyist development communities.
